Paul Pearcy, Federation Manager at British Glass, met with Sarah Jones, Minister of State at the Department for Energy Security and Net Zero, and the Department for Business and Trade, as part of an Energy Intensive Users Group (EIUG) round-table with other Energy Intensive Industries (EIIs), to discuss energy and carbon policies.
The meeting was constructive, highlighting key policy areas that need reform in order to support a competitive UK glass industry while advancing decarbonisation.
Topics covered included the UK Carbon Border Adjustment Mechanism (CBAM), the UK Emissions Trading Scheme (ETS), the Review of Electricity Market Arrangements (REMA), industrial electrification and the broader industrial strategy.
